HERNANDEZ-MUNOZ, Herman; PEREZ-VILLABLANCA, Leticia; CONTRERAS-SEGUEL, Nicolás  e  MATUS-BETANCOURT, Olga. Inclusion and its importance in medical education. Analysis of the Chilean scenario: a systematic review. FEM (Ed. impresa) [online]. 2021, vol.24, n.4, pp.211-217.  Epub 20-Set-2021. ISSN 2014-9840.  https://dx.doi.org/10.33588/fem.244.1137.

Introduction.

Education is increasingly experiencing the need to integrate and understand the diverse groups that represent societies. An updated analysis is presented on the degree of inclusion of diversity in Latin American higher education and its situation in the Chilean educational context, with emphasis on the dimensions of disability, ethnicity, gender and socioeconomic level.

Materials and methods.

In order to develop this bibliographic research, a systematic review of scientific articles was carried out, without restriction of date or type of studies, in Spanish and English.

Results and discussion.

There is progress in the inclusion of physical and/or cognitive disability in higher education in Latin America and Chile; however, the other dimensions analyzed show differences that could be improved.

Conclusions.

A constant evaluation of the social and formative responsibility of Chilean higher education institutions in addressing the inclusion of diversity is necessary, considering this element as a valuable tool in teaching and medical practice.
